the only way to get the fish to turn around would be to program each element of the fish so that some would lag behind and cause the fish to "turn"  this however would require a whole lotta programing :(   i dont see much of any other soloution unless you were to make another feild to flash in the first, but you would have to have a source of creeper like i do in "redlight" this would be flash and not a turn, it would however be much more simple than my previous statement
